ASUS has brought the VivoBook 13 Slate OLED in the Philippines — a machine meant for both content creation and consumption.

The main highlight here is the display, which is no surprise since the ASUS VivoBook 13 Slate OLED is a 2-in-1 laptop. What we have here is a 13-inch FHD OLED panel that comes with Dolby Vision, Pantone Validation, HDR, full DCI-P3 coverage, and Corning Gorilla Glass Protection.

This large screen also works with the ASUS Pen 2.0 that has 4096 pressure levels, 266Hz sampling rate, and charges via USB Type-C.

For audio, the device is rigged with quad speakers and Dolby Atmos technology.

It then comes with a retractable kickstand cover if you want to use it in tablet mode. There’s also a detachable keyboard if you want to use it as a normal laptop, especially for typing long documents and more.

The said keyboard has a 1.4mm key travel and comes with a large 128mm x 64mm touchpad.

Also included is the power button that doubles as a fingerprint scanner, a 5-megapixel camera on the front, 13-megapixel on the back, and a 50Wh battery that can apparently go to 60% in just 39 minutes. The battery can last up to 9.5 hours and comes with a 65W adapter and can support power bank charging.

For ports, this one comes with 2x USB Type-C, 1x microSD card reader, and a headphone combo jack.

The ASUS VivoBook 13 Slate OLED will come in two variants that are powered by the same Intel Pentium N6000 processors. There’s the 4GB/128GB eMMC model for Php39,995 while the 8GB/128GB SSD model is at Php44,995.
